C c - countable noun coffer A coffer is a large strong chest used for storing valuable objects such as money or gold and silver. 3
- noun plural coffer The coffers of an organization consist of the money that it has to spend, imagined as being collected together in one place. 3
- noun coffer a chest, esp for storing valuables 3
- noun coffer a store of money 3
- noun coffer an ornamental sunken panel in a ceiling, dome, etc 3
- noun coffer a watertight box or chamber 3
- noun coffer a recessed panel in a concrete, metal, or timber soffit 3
